Pagan Festivals in My Area In my area, there are several pagan festivals that take place throughout the year. These festivals are a celebration of nature, spirituality, and ancient traditions. They attract people from all walks of life who are interested in exploring their connection to the natural world and their own spiritual practices. One popular pagan festival in my area is the Beltane celebration. Beltane is a Gaelic festival that marks the beginning of summer and is traditionally celebrated on May 1st. At this festival, participants engage in rituals and ceremonies that honor the fertility of the land and the potential for growth and abundance in the coming months.

Another well-known pagan festival in my area is Samhain, which is celebrated around October 31st. Samhain is a time when the veil between the worlds of the living and the dead is believed to be the thinnest, allowing for communication and connection with ancestors and spirits.

One of the most visually stunning pagan festivals in my area is the Summer Solstice celebration. Taking place around June 21st, this festival is a vibrant and colorful celebration of the longest day of the year. Participants gather to watch the sunrise, engage in dance and music, and create intricate floral wreaths to wear throughout the day. The festival is a joyful and energetic celebration of light and warmth.
